Hi,

I am about to make a purchase on the C902 and it is actually the first SE phone I will be buying. I notice that the C902 has three "models", one being C902i, the others are C902c (for China) and C90ca (for America). I want to get the C902i partly because of the HSDPA which C902c and C902a do not have so if someone can tell me how to distinguish between these models? Of course I can simply find a 3G network to test the phone but is there another way? Like checking serial numbers or phone options?

Thanks in advance.
strizlow800
G900 Brown
Joined: Aug 23, 2006
Posts: > 500
From: Macedonia, Skopje
PM
Posted: 2008-09-01 16:16
Reply with quoteEdit/Delete This PostPrint this post
Press this key combination >*<<*<* from standby. Go to Service info/model info and you will see there if the phone is C902i, C902a or C902c .
